Triethylammonium acetate (TEAA): a recyclable inexpensive ionic liquid promotes the chemoselective aza- and thia-Michael reactions

A new, highly efficient, inexpensive, recyclable, mild, convenient, and green protocol for chemoselective aza/thia-Michael addition reactions of amines/thiols to alpha,beta-unsaturated compounds using triethylammonium acetate (TEAA) ionic liquid was developed. The catalyst can be recycled ten times and obviate the need for toxic and expensive catalysts.
